Hi Devra,

Handover notes on Ledgerline report exports, since you're reviewing the timezone fix. Exports were stamping rows in server-local time while the header claimed UTC, so audit timestamps could drift by up to 11 hours. The patch now normalizes everything to UTC at write time and records the original zone in a metadata column. Historical exports before this week are unaffected but should be treated as approximate. The conversion logic lives in the export-normalizer module. Questions on the fix should go to the exports team.

escalation mailbox, kagef-kawef: frador_zorix@tolvaqlabs.internal

Handover: date localization — Moved all date rendering in Fernwick to the `localedate` helper; no raw `toLocaleString` calls remain. Remaining work: Quennish locale has no short-month data, falls back to numeric. Tests live in `spec/dates`. Config strings sit in the Tarnby vault, which resealed during the migration. Unseal it with the recovery passphrase below.

vault phrase of bajof-hahip = sorael-ulaix

### Changelog — Cartelix 4.2.0

**Renamed:** `CATALOG_FLUSH_KEY` is now `CARTELIX_INVALIDATION_TOKEN`. Plugin authors who trigger catalog cache invalidation must update their env files before upgrading, as the old name is no longer read and stale product entries will persist silently. The token's format is unchanged; only the variable name differs. To migrate, remove the old entry and add the renamed one exactly as follows:

sealed setting: ARCHIVE_KEY3=c1f